A timely reminder I suppose, that Iran is not the only authoritarian state. CNN:

"Qatar arrests 313 people for alleged misuse of social media related to "current situation"

By Billy Stockwell

Qatar’s ministry of interior called on the public to refrain from filming, publishing video or circulating what it called “rumours related to the current situation,” while announcing it had arrested more than 300 people for alleged misuse of social media platforms.
“The arrests were made for filming and circulating unauthorized video clips, spreading misleading information and rumours, and disseminating content intended to incite public concern,” the ministry said in a statement.
It asked members of the public to “refrain from filming, publishing video clips, or circulating rumours related to the current situation,” adding that people should obtain information solely from “approved official sources.”
Qatar is not the only country which seeks to control the way information spreads during times of conflict."
